Well now its only booting into windows with one RAM stick in slot 2. If I put one in slot 4 the computer resets every time its about to open windows.

Go into windows with one ram stick, right click on my comp -> go advanced tab -> click on startup and recovery ->uncheck the box that says restart on error. Now start up with the 2 sticks and see what it says, my money says it give you an evil blue screen saying your ram is rooted. So now when you start up again go into bios instead and put your ram timings down down down, (if running quality ram) go to 2.5,3,3,7. Tell me what happens when you do this. ALso try running memtest (make the disk in windows with the single ram stick obviously) with the new timings i stated and see if it passes.

Also make sure you have all overlcocks off and set speeds to stock, including voltages
